Transaction 30770c1653c3558ca694d5d233c77e392d072905a3f331d57fc3d19f0f6fa40a
1 Input
1 Output
-
30770c1653c3558ca694d5d233c77e392d072905a3f331d57fc3d19f0f6fa40a:0
- value
- 47769716
- script pubkey
- OP_0 OP_PUSHBYTES_20 37e67fe1d5e3712c0816145899d130bbb7886698
- address
- bc1qxln8lcw4udcjczqkz3vfn5fshwmcse5cajsdlt